  • Roosevelt's Lost Alliances: How Personal Politics Helped Start the Cold War
  • Written by author Frank Costigliola
  • Published by Princeton University Press, 2/24/2013
  • In the spring of 1945, as the Allied victory in Europe was approaching, the shape of the postwar world hinged on the personal politics and flawed personalities of Roosevelt, Churchill, and Stalin. Roosevelt's Lost Alliances captures this moment and
